Public Storage - Manassas - 8625 Centreville Road
Manassas, VA 20110
3.8 miles away
Public Storage - Burke - 5797 Burke Centre Parkway
Burke, VA 22015
3.9 miles away
Showing 1 - 2 of 2 Storage Facilities